How to Select the Right Medical Cannabis Strain for Different Climates

Introduction

Choosing the right cannabis strain is crucial to successful cultivation, particularly when it comes to medical use. Each strain has specific requirements for optimal growth, and these requirements can vary significantly depending on the climate. Medical cannabis, as distinct from recreational strains, is often bred to offer specific therapeutic benefits such as pain relief, anxiety reduction, and anti-inflammatory properties, which makes choosing the appropriate strain even more important for patients and growers alike. This guide will delve into the considerations that growers need to make when selecting a medical cannabis strain for different climate conditions, including temperate, tropical, arid, and continental climates, and it will provide strain recommendations for each.

Key Factors in Climate-Based Strain Selection
Key Factors in Climate-Based Strain Selection

Before diving into specific climate regions and strains, it is important to understand the key factors that play a role in selecting a strain suited to a particular environment:

  1. Temperature Tolerance: Some strains are bred to withstand high temperatures, while others thrive in cooler conditions. Understanding the temperature range of your region will help in choosing the right strain.
  2. Humidity Resistance: High humidity can increase the risk of mold and mildew, which is particularly detrimental to medical cannabis plants. Conversely, low humidity can lead to dried-out plants. Strains that are resistant to mold or can thrive in dry conditions will be necessary depending on the climate.
  3. Day Length (Photoperiod Sensitivity): In some climates, the length of daylight changes significantly over the seasons, affecting the growth cycle of photoperiod-sensitive strains. Autoflowering strains, which are less reliant on day length, are often a better choice in such areas.
  4. Rainfall: Some regions experience heavy rains, which can cause waterlogging and root rot. Others are prone to droughts. Drought-resistant strains or those that tolerate heavy rainfall are ideal depending on the region.
  5. Wind Exposure: Some climates are naturally windy, which can damage fragile plants. Hardy strains that can withstand wind exposure are necessary in these areas.

Now, let’s explore the specific climate regions and the strains that are best suited for each.


1. Temperate Climates

Temperate climates are characterized by moderate temperatures, with distinct seasonal changes and a relatively even distribution of rainfall throughout the year. This includes regions such as parts of the United States, Western Europe, and Southern Canada. The growing season in temperate climates is typically between spring and early fall, with cooler winters.

Key Climate Considerations:
  • Average Temperature: 10°C to 20°C (50°F to 68°F)
  • Moderate Humidity: Not too dry, but not overly humid
  • Rainfall: Even distribution throughout the year
Best Strain Characteristics for Temperate Climates:
  • Strains that can handle fluctuating temperatures between warm summers and cool autumns
  • Medium-to-high resistance to mold and mildew, especially during wetter seasons
  • Photoperiod strains thrive here due to the distinct seasonal changes in daylight
Recommended Strains:
  1. Northern Lights: A classic indica-dominant strain, Northern Lights is highly resistant to mold and thrives in temperate climates. Its medical benefits include pain relief and reducing insomnia, making it ideal for medical use.
  2. Jack Herer: This sativa-dominant hybrid performs well in temperate climates, particularly because of its mold resistance. Its energizing effects make it an ideal treatment for depression and weariness.
  3. Blue Dream: This balanced hybrid is versatile and can adapt well to temperate climates. Known for its ability to relieve chronic pain, anxiety, and nausea, Blue Dream is a popular choice among medical patients.
  4. Pineapple Express: With a relatively short flowering time and good resistance to cooler fall temperatures, Pineapple Express is suitable for temperate climates. It provides relief from chronic stress and mild pain.

2. Tropical Climates

Tropical climates are hot and humid, with temperatures that rarely drop below 18°C (64°F) and frequent heavy rainfall. These regions, which include Southeast Asia, Central America, and parts of Africa, offer year-round growing opportunities, but the high humidity poses challenges for cannabis cultivation.

Key Climate Considerations:
  • High Temperatures: Typically 20°C to 30°C (68°F to 86°F)
  • High Humidity: Often above 70%
  • Frequent Rainfall: Rainy seasons with the potential for mold and mildew issues
Best Strain Characteristics for Tropical Climates:
  • Strains with high mold and mildew resistance
  • Sativa-dominant strains, which are naturally more resistant to humidity
  • Autoflowering strains can be advantageous, as they are less dependent on light cycles and can handle fluctuating daylight in tropical regions
Recommended Strains:
  1. Durban Poison: This pure sativa thrives in warm, tropical climates. Its natural mold resistance makes it an excellent choice for humid conditions, and its energetic, uplifting effects are ideal for patients with depression and fatigue.
  2. Amnesia Haze: Known for its high resistance to mold and pests, Amnesia Haze is a sativa-dominant strain that flourishes in tropical regions. It is used medically to treat stress, anxiety, and migraines.
  3. Acapulco Gold: A strain with roots in the tropical climate of Mexico, Acapulco Gold thrives in warm, humid conditions. It is highly resistant to mold and offers significant medical benefits, including pain relief and treatment for fatigue.
  4. Super Silver Haze: This strain is mold-resistant and performs well in high-humidity environments. It’s frequently used to treat anxiety, stress, and chronic pain, making it suitable for medical use in tropical climates.

3. Arid and Semi-Arid Climates

Arid and semi-arid climates, such as those found in parts of the Middle East, Northern Africa, and Southwestern United States, are characterized by hot days, cool nights, and low humidity. These regions experience minimal rainfall, which can be challenging for water-dependent cannabis strains.

Key Climate Considerations:
  • High Temperatures: Often exceeding 30°C (86°F) during the day, but cooler at night
  • Low Humidity: Usually below 30%
  • Limited Rainfall: Requires careful irrigation management
Best Strain Characteristics for Arid Climates:
  • Drought-resistant strains that can withstand high temperatures and low humidity
  • Indica-dominant strains are typically hardier and better suited for dry conditions
  • Autoflowering varieties that require less water and have shorter life cycles
Recommended Strains:
  1. Afghan Kush: Originating from the arid mountains of Afghanistan, this indica strain is highly drought-tolerant and thrives in dry, hot conditions. Its medical benefits include pain relief, appetite stimulation, and insomnia treatment.
  2. Gorilla Glue #4: A hybrid strain known for its resilience in arid conditions, Gorilla Glue #4 has high resistance to drought. It is used medically to relieve chronic pain and reduce stress and anxiety.
  3. Critical Mass: This strain can withstand high temperatures and requires minimal watering, making it suitable for arid climates. Medically, it is effective in treating chronic pain and inflammation.
  4. White Widow: While White Widow can handle both dry and wet conditions, it performs well in arid regions due to its adaptability. It provides significant relief from chronic pain and muscle spasms, making it ideal for medical use.

4. Continental Climates

Continental climates are found in areas such as Central Europe, Eastern United States, and parts of Canada. These locations have hot summers and chilly winters, and the temperature range is more dramatic than in temperate climes. Growing seasons in these regions are shorter, typically from late spring to early fall, which makes choosing a strain that can complete its life cycle within the growing window critical.

Key Climate Considerations:
  • Wide Temperature Range: Hot summers (25°C to 30°C) and cold winters (-15°C to 5°C)
  • Moderate Rainfall: Can be unpredictable, requiring careful monitoring of water levels
  • Short Growing Season: Often less than six months
Best Strain Characteristics for Continental Climates:
  • Fast-flowering strains that can complete their life cycle before the first frost
  • Strains that can handle cooler temperatures, particularly at night
  • Autoflowering varieties that thrive despite shorter daylight hours
Recommended Strains:
  1. Early Skunk: A fast-flowering indica-dominant strain, Early Skunk is ideal for short growing seasons and cooler climates. It offers potent relief from chronic pain and stress.
  2. Sour Diesel: Sour Diesel thrives in the hot summers of continental climates and has the resilience to handle cooler nights. Its medical benefits include treating depression, anxiety, and chronic pain.
  3. Cheese: Cheese, with its quick flowering cycle and fungal tolerance, is an ideal choice for places with shorter growing seasons. Medically, it is used to manage pain, insomnia, and appetite loss.
  4. OG Kush: Known for its versatility, OG Kush can withstand both hot summers and cooler autumns. It is frequently used for its medical properties, including alleviating pain, anxiety, and insomnia.

5. Mediterranean Climates

Mediterranean climates, such as those in California, Southern Europe, and parts of Australia, are known for mild, wet winters and hot, dry summers. These regions offer long growing seasons, with ideal conditions for a variety of cannabis strains.

Key Climate Considerations:
  • Warm Temperatures: 15°C to 30°C (59°F to 86°F)
  • Dry Summers: Requires irrigation during the dry months
  • Wet Winters: Risk of mold during the cooler, wetter seasons
Best Strain Characteristics for Mediterranean Climates:
  • Strains that can thrive in warm, dry conditions
  • Mold-resistant strains to handle the wetter winters
  • Long-flowering varieties are well-suited due to the extended growing season
Recommended Strains:
  1. Girl Scout Cookies: This strain thrives in Mediterranean climates due to its mold resistance and ability to handle warm temperatures. Medically, it’s used to treat chronic pain, nausea, and loss of appetite.
  2. Granddaddy Purple: Known for its resistance to high heat and drought, Granddaddy Purple is an indica-dominant strain that flourishes in Mediterranean conditions. It’s used medically to treat pain, insomnia, and stress.
  3. Super Lemon Haze: This sativa-dominant strain is highly resistant to mold and can thrive in warm, dry environments. It’s commonly used for anxiety relief, stress reduction, and fatigue.
  4. Maui Wowie: Originally bred in tropical climates, Maui Wowie has adapted well to Mediterranean conditions. Its medical applications include managing chronic pain, anxiety, and depression.

1. Legal and Regulatory Frameworks for Medical Cannabis Use

The legal status of medical cannabis differs greatly between countries and regions. While some nations have fully legalized its use for medicinal purposes, others maintain strict regulations, only allowing it under specific circumstances, such as when conventional treatments have failed. In these cases, medical cannabis is typically considered a “last resort” treatment option, meaning that patients must have exhausted other treatment options before being eligible to use cannabis.

In countries where medical cannabis is legalized, strict guidelines govern its cultivation, prescription, and use. For example:

  • Licensing and Permits: Cultivation of medical cannabis often requires a government-issued license or permit. Licensed growers must adhere to strict regulations related to growing methods, product testing, and safety measures to ensure that the cannabis is of medical-grade quality.
  • Prescription Guidelines: Medical cannabis is only prescribed by a licensed healthcare professional, and often only after conventional treatments have been attempted without success. Doctors must follow established protocols to ensure that cannabis is only prescribed when deemed necessary and appropriate for a patient’s specific medical condition.
  • Tracking and Documentation: In many jurisdictions, medical cannabis use is closely monitored, with patients required to be registered in a state or national database. This mechanism helps to avoid abuse and assures that cannabis is used only for medical purposes.
2. Using Cannabis as a Last Resort in Medical Treatment

Cannabis is frequently categorized as a last-resort treatment option, meaning that it is only recommended when other standard treatments have proven ineffective. This approach ensures that cannabis is used cautiously and appropriately within the medical field. Several factors play a role in determining when cannabis is deemed a suitable option:

  • Conventional Treatment Failures: Patients must often demonstrate that they have tried and failed conventional therapies before being considered for medical cannabis treatment. This ensures that cannabis is not used as a first-line treatment but as a supplementary or alternative therapy in cases where standard medications or therapies have not provided relief.
  • Medical Conditions: The conditions for which medical cannabis is approved vary from country to country. In most cases, it is permitted for use in treating chronic and severe conditions such as epilepsy, multiple sclerosis, cancer-related pain, and HIV/AIDS-related wasting syndrome, where other treatments have failed.
  • Healthcare Oversight: Medical professionals are required to closely monitor patients using cannabis as a last resort. This includes regular follow-up appointments to assess the effectiveness of the treatment and to ensure that the patient is not experiencing any adverse effects, particularly psychoactive effects from THC.
3. Monitoring THC Levels in Medical Cannabis to Prevent Psychoactive Effects

One of the most critical aspects of medical cannabis use is monitoring the levels of tetrahydrocannabinol (THC), the primary psychoactive compound in cannabis. For many medical patients, particularly those with conditions such as anxiety, PTSD, or neurological disorders, high levels of THC can exacerbate symptoms or cause unwanted side effects like anxiety, dizziness, or cognitive impairment.

  • Regulating THC in Medications: In many countries, medical cannabis products are subject to strict testing to ensure that THC levels are within a safe and therapeutic range. For example, some medical cannabis products are required to have low THC concentrations, particularly for patients who do not require its psychoactive effects, such as those using cannabis primarily for pain relief or inflammation.
  • CBD-Dominant Strains: In cases where psychoactive effects are undesirable, CBD-dominant strains are often preferred. These strains have high levels of cannabidiol (CBD), a non-psychoactive compound that offers many therapeutic benefits without the “high” associated with THC. CBD-dominant strains are particularly useful for pediatric patients, elderly patients, and those with mental health concerns, as they minimize the risk of psychoactive side effects.
  • Patient Sensitivity to THC: Some patients are more sensitive to THC than others, and medical professionals must consider this when prescribing cannabis. In these cases, regular monitoring of THC levels in the patient’s medication is essential to ensure that they are receiving the therapeutic benefits of cannabis without experiencing unwanted psychoactive effects.
4. Restrictions on Home Cultivation

In jurisdictions where medical cannabis is legal, growing cannabis at home for medical purposes is often restricted. Patients may be required to obtain cannabis from licensed dispensaries or pharmacies rather than growing their own. This helps ensure that the cannabis is of medical-grade quality and that its THC levels are consistent and regulated. In some cases, limited home cultivation may be allowed for patients who meet specific criteria, such as those who live far from licensed dispensaries or are unable to afford dispensary prices. However, even in these cases, patients are often restricted in the number of plants they can grow, and they must adhere to strict guidelines regarding security and cultivation methods.
